I have some troubling with the following problem:
I have a set of aircraft and i need to construct intervals which contains the overlapped aircraft, such intervals are defined starting from an array like ad:=[9,9:30,10,11,14,15] where each adjacent pairs form an interval, and this interval is formed by two vectors, one of departure time and one of arrival time, so, we have:

set F:= flight1 flight2 flight3;
param a{i in F}; # arrival time of the flights
a{i in F}:=      
flight1 9
flight2 10
flight3 11;
param d{i in F}; # departure time of the flights
a{i in F}:=      
flight1 9:30
flight2 15
flight3 14;

the first thing i need is to union the two array, meanig a and d, in a new vector, ad, such that the vector is ordered in ascending order.
the second step is once i have the new array ad, i need to define intervals, like:
I1 that has extreme time 9 and 9:30, I2 that has extreme time 9:30 and 10 and so on.
Next step i need to make a condition such that if that condition is true that the i-th flight,Fi, need to be in the j-th interval, Ij.
Once a have all interval i need only to keep intervals with more than one element.
